Output ef3d7787823dd95db89c4aa0b949802ccdecbc45f3e3288a698cfebb836f96a4:2

value
41813500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d5e14941b0e5b9df7cc9b7fc1a12d0979cf132ec OP_EQUALVERIFY OP_CHECKSIG
address
Leir5EGfbYVUVSDNeNtMyfKtoBnB9AN9D9
transaction
ef3d7787823dd95db89c4aa0b949802ccdecbc45f3e3288a698cfebb836f96a4
spent
true